Will Jalen Williams play tonight against the Lakers? Injury update for Thunder star
The Oklahoma City Thunder have made it through the 2026 NBA Playoffs so far despite not being at full strength.
Thunder star Jalen “J-Dub” Williams hasn’t played since suffering a Grade 1 left hamstring strain during the first round against the Phoenix Suns on April 22. Williams played the first two games of the opening series and has been sidelined ever since.

Oklahoma City defeated the Suns in one blow and has since advanced to the conference semifinals to face the Los Angeles Lakers, where they hold a 1-0 series lead following a 108-90 victory in Game 1 on May 5.
Williams missed the first game of the Thunder-Lakers series. His status for Game 2 mirrors his status for Game 1.
According to the NBA’s injury report (as of 5 p.m. ET), Williams is listed for Game 2 with a strained left hamstring.
Williams, 25, averaged 17.1 points and 5.5 assists with the Thunder during the 2025-26 regular season. He shot 48.4% from the field and just under 30% from 3-point range. His average plus/minus is +6.9.

Despite lacking those numbers, Oklahoma City has shown signs of success without Williams, who has been sidelined at times during the season with injuries. Williams played in 33 regular season games. He has been limited by two wrist surgeries and two hamstring strains.
The Thunder have been blistering fast from their opponents with or without him, outscoring their opponents by an average of 17.4 points in five games. Adding Williams would only make Oklahoma City look unstoppable.

Williams is part of the Thunder’s core and the team’s current run is a dynasty. He signed a five-year, $239.25 million contract as part of a designated rookie contract extension with Oklahoma City in July 2025.

Draft by Jalen Williams
Williams was selected by the Thunder with the 12th pick in the first round of the 2022 NBA Draft out of Santa Clara. The pick was originally acquired from the Los Angeles Clippers as part of a deal sending Paul George to Los Angeles for Shai Gilgeous-Alexander.
